Developing Weaving Skills – Make a Warp

11th June 2022 @ 10:00 am - 4:00 pm

£75.00

This one day workshop takes you through the process of designing and making a warp, and how to dress the loom. This is the perfect workshop for anyone with a loom sat at home unused, because you’ve forgotten how to add a warp! Dust off the cobwebs and get back to your weaving projects.

You can’t weave without making a warp, so this is a vital step to learn to become an independent weaver! As well as learning how to make a warp using a warping board, will we also make a series of yarn wraps to think about how to design a colourful warp.

You will have time to practice creating a warp and practice threading up the looms here at Sunny Bank.

PLEASE NOTE – there will not be time within this workshop to weave, but you will be going home with lots of new knowledge.
